The busiest departure cities for these two, with a place kept for each other part of the world. Busiest means arriving passengers where an official count exists, and where none does, the number of non-stop services flown: official route statistics are published by the European reporting countries and by nobody else, so a table ranked on them alone would offer a reader in New York or Tokyo ten European cities. Flying times are estimated from the distance between airports, and every row is a city flown non-stop to both. Where the typical offer connects anyway, the stops are shown. Under each figure is the airport the flight lands at and how far that is from the centre, because the nearest airport is not always the one a route is flown to. Where both columns name the same airport it is one flight, and the difference between the two is the distance printed beside it. Typical return fares for 2026-09 to 2026-10, cached market data up to 7 days old. The figure is the middle half of the offers found, so a single price means they agreed and a range means they did not; for a typical route that middle half spans about a quarter of the median, and for the least settled routes rather more than the median itself.

Before you go

MeasureKyotoSeville
Official languageJapaneseSpanish
CurrencyYen (JPY)Euro (EUR)
SocketsAB100 V, 50 and 60 Hz depending on the regionCF230 V, 50 Hz
Driving sideLeftRight
Time zoneUTC+9UTC+1, UTC+2 in summer
Emergency numberPolice 110, fire 119112
Elevation51 m18 m
Main airportKansai International Airport (KIX)81 km from centre62 non-stop destinationsSeville Airport (SVQ)9 km from centre93 non-stop destinations
Public holidays this year16 days12 days
